2778508 Very violent storms have rocked the North Atlantic (colour litho) by Beltrame, Achille (1871-1945); Private Collection; (add.info.: Very violent storms have rocked the North Atlantic. Scenes of panic and confusion took place on board an American transatlantic, for the very strong roll caused by the high waves, the passengers were thrown against each other, tumbling across the salons. Illustration for Courier Sunday, 8 November 1936.); © Look and Learn

. This photo print, titled "Very violent storms have rocked the North Atlantic" captures a harrowing moment aboard an American transatlantic ship in 1936. The image, brought to life through vivid color lithography by Achille Beltrame, offers a glimpse into the chaos and panic that ensued as powerful waves relentlessly battered the vessel. Passengers on board were thrown against each other with great force due to the ship's strong roll caused by towering waves. Scenes of tumbling bodies across salons depict a terrifying struggle for stability amidst this tempestuous maritime ordeal. The photograph showcases men and women desperately clinging onto furniture and columns, their possessions scattered about as they try to maintain balance. The tilted deck adds to the sense of impending danger while emphasizing the immense power of nature's fury.
